Frequently Asked Questions about Valley Village
How much are Studio apartments in Valley Village?
There are currently 1,974 Studio Apartments in Valley Village with rent ranges from $1,335 to $3,541 with an average price of $1,983.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Valley Village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Valley Village ranges from $1,450 to $4,856 with an average monthly rent of $2,452.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Valley Village c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Valley Village range from $1,900 to $6,600.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,117.
How expensive are Valley Village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 775 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Valley Village on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,350 to $7,526 - averaging $3,800 for the location.
